Connect the Outside Lines to the Jack Field
1
Plug the connector on the 25-pair cable into the 50-pin connector at the
network interface.
2
With a jacket-stripping tool, slit the jacket at the free end of the 25-pair
cable, and cut away as much of the jacket as necessary to allow the
individual twisted pairs of color-coded wires to reach the jacks in the
jack field.
3
Following the order and color code in the drawing, right, use a cable
termination tool to punch the wires down into the grooves on the block
on the adapter. If you have more than four outside lines, continue to
punch wires down on the second adapter until you have connected a
jack for each outside line.
4
If your cable termination tool does not trim the wires as it punches them
down, trim the ends of the wires protruding from the grooves with a pair
of scissors.
